Category Schools - COTA Job Type Contract Start your next assignment as a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ant (COTA) in a dynamic school-based setting supporting students across the district, from Pre-K through 12th grade. This contract opportunity begins August 27, 2026, covering an FMLA leave for approximately 12 weeks, with the potential for extension. Enjoy a varied and rewarding role, working within a collaborative educational environment. Qualifications & Experience Active COTA license (meeting CT DPH requirements and passed the NBCOT Exam) Previous school-based experience preferred Comfortable working with a diverse student population ranging from early childhood to high school Reliable transportation to travel between sites across the district Key Responsibilities Implement occupational therapy interventions as directed by an Occupational Therapist Support student goals and help adapt materials/activities for diverse learning and developmental needs Monitor and document students' progress in accordance with district policy Foster communication and collaboration with teachers, staff, and families Provide services in a district-wide capacity, traveling between multiple school campuses as required Position Details Full-time, contract position (approx. 7-7.5 hours per day; schedule to be confirmed by the district) District-wide coverage, engaging with students Pre-K-12 First day on assignment: August 27, 2026 Virtual interview format for added convenience This is an excellent opportunity for a dedicated COTA who is passionate about supporting students' growth and functional independence within the school environment.
